Warriors of … Webbblade, ca. 16th–17th century; hilt, scabbard, and belt, ca. early 18th–mid-19th century. Not on view. The sinuous wood-grain pattern running down the center of the blade is among the most intricate and beautiful on any Tibetan sword in existence. WebbWeapons (āyudha) are instruments used for protection and for killing. The traditional five auspicious weapons (pañcāyudha) were the sword (khagga), spear (setti), bow (dhana), shield (kheṭa) and the ax (vāsī). The standard sword was 33 fingers long (Ja.I,273) and arrow heads could be of a variety of shapes (M.I,429) and were sometimes smeared with …
